JOBSEARCHER
<Back to Search

Site Manager - Utility Scale Solar Project

Location: Oregon, USAStart Date: ImmediateDuration: 9 months (with potential extension)Employment Type: Contract / Project-BasedPosition OverviewIn EOSOL we are seeking an experienced Site Manager to lead the execution of a utility-scale solar project in Oregon.The Site Manager will be responsible for the overall on-site coordination, execution, and delivery of the project, ensuring alignment with schedule, budget, quality, and safety standards. This role requires strong leadership, field presence, and the ability to manage multidisciplinary teams and subcontractors.Key ResponsibilitiesLead all on-site construction activities for the solar project.Coordinate civil, mechanical, and electrical works to ensure proper execution.Manage subcontractors and ensure compliance with project specifications and timelines.Monitor project progress, productivity, and performance metrics.Ensure adherence to HSE standards and regulatory requirements.Act as the primary point of contact on site for the client and stakeholders.Coordinate with Project Managers and engineering teams.Identify risks, delays, and implement corrective actions.Oversee reporting, documentation, and project tracking.Support commissioning and project close-out activities.J-18808-Ljbffr

Showing 50 of 19,729 matching similar jobs